MOST HELPFUL REVIEWS FROM THE WEB

This cucumber salad is very tasty! I salt my cucumbers for a bit and then drain them. You always have to drain the liquid off the cucumbers. The salt is what makes the cucumbers soft and salt-flavored. Delicious!

This is such a creamy and delicious salad. I didn’t have dill weed and it is still perfectly flavored. I will be picking up Dill for the next time but it is fantastic without it too.
